Antique chofa or (chof ah) in carved wood and representing the mythical bird garuda, vehicle of the god vishnu. In thai buddhism, garuda is a royal and spiritual symbol representing power, justice and protection. Thus, these ridge ornaments help ward off malicious spirits and attract blessings to the buildings and their occupants, while embodying the aesthetics and spirituality of buddhist temples.
thai copy (siam) to be located around the beginning of the 19th century.
